Saint Lazarus Church, Larnaka

Saint Lazarus Church stands in a square in central Larnaca. It was built in the ninth century under Byzantine Emperor Leo VI. Christian tradition holds that Lazarus came to Kition after being raised from the dead by Jesus, became the city’s bishop and was buried where the church now stands.
